3.14 TEST PRINT MODE (Cont'd)
2) Second piece --
When a large print size is selected due to test print layout, the following information will be printed out.

Also, the protocol code set for the printer will be
printed out.
STX:xxH, ETX:xxH, ESC:xxH, ENQ:xxH,
CAN:xxH, NULL:xxH, OFFLINE:xxH, EURO:xxH
